Ingredients You’ll Need

To whip up this tantalizing Healthy Sweet Potato Taco Bowl, gather the following ingredients:

– **2 medium sweet potatoes, diced**: Naturally sweet and full of fiber—these serve as the base of your bowl.
– **1 can black beans (15 oz), drained and rinsed**: A great source of protein and adds substance to your bowl.
– **1 cup corn (canned or frozen)**: Adds sweetness and crunch to the mix.
– **1 bell pepper, diced (any color)**: Offers a peppery sweetness and vibrant color.
– **1 avocado, sliced**: The creamy crown jewel that adds richness and healthy fats.
– **1 teaspoon olive oil**: To help roast the sweet potatoes to crispy perfection.
– **1 teaspoon chili powder**: Adds a mild kick.
– **½ teaspoon ground cumin**: For warmth and depth of flavor.
– **½ teaspoon garlic powder**: For savory richness.
– **Salt and black pepper to taste**: Essential for bringing out all those lovely flavors.
– **Juice of 1 lime**: The tangy kick that brightens up the bowl!
– **Fresh cilantro for garnish (optional)**: Adds a fresh, herbal touch.

How to Make Healthy Sweet Potato Taco Bowl

Making your Healthy Sweet Potato Taco Bowl is easy and fun! Just follow these simple steps:

1. **Preheat the Oven**
Start by preheating your oven to 400°F (200°C). This temperature is perfect for roasting the sweet potatoes, ensuring they get crispy on the outside while remaining fluffy on the inside.

2. **Prepare the Sweet Potatoes**
Dice the sweet potatoes into bite-sized pieces. In a large bowl, toss them with the olive oil, chili powder, cumin, gar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Ensure every piece is coated evenly for the best flavor.

3. **Roast the Sweet Potatoes**
Spread the coated sweet potatoes out in a single layer on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Pop them into your preheated oven and roast for about 25-30 minutes until they are tender and caramelized. Don’t forget to give them a stir halfway through for even cooking!

4. **Prepare the Toppings**
While the sweet potatoes are getting their golden glow in the oven, you can prepare the toppings. Rinse and drain the black beans, chop the bell pepper, and slice the avocado. If you’re using frozen corn, you can microwave it per package instructions until heated through.

5. **Assemble Your Bowl**
Once the sweet potatoes are ready, it’s time to bring your taco bowl together! In a large bowl or individual serving bowls, start by adding a generous scoop of roasted sweet potatoes. Top them off with black beans, corn, diced bell peppers, and avocado slices.

6. **Finish with Flavors**
Squeeze fresh lime juice over your taco bowl, ensuring each ingredient gets a touch of that citrus zing. Garnish with fresh cilantro if desired, and give everything a light toss to combine.

7. **Serve and Enjoy**
Dive in! Whether you choose to eat it as a deconstructed taco bowl or mix it all together, every bite promises to be delightful!

Expert Tips, Tricks & Variations

– **Batch Cooking:** Roast a double batch of sweet potatoes on the weekend to use throughout the week. They can top salads, be added to wraps, or enjoyed on their own!
– **Add Protein:** For a heartier meal, consider adding grilled chicken, shrimp, or quinoa for added protein.
– **Spice it Up:** If you love some heat, feel free to add jalapeños or a splash of hot sauce to elevate the flavors!
– **Dressing Options:** Drizzle your bowl with a light vinaigrette or a dollop of Greek yogurt for creaminess and a tangy bite.
– **Dress Up Greens:** Turn this into a salad by adding fresh mixed greens or spinach at the bottom of your bowl for some extra crunch and nutrients.

Storage, Freezing & Meal Prep

– **Storage:** Leftover Sweet Potato Taco Bowl can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days.
– **Freezing:** Though the ingredients can be frozen, the texture of sweet potatoes may change when thawed. It’s best to freeze only unassembled components, such as roasted sweet potatoes and black beans.
– **Reheating:** To reheat, pop the leftovers into the microwave for a quick 1-2 minutes or warm them gently on the stovetop with a splash of water to keep things moist.
– **Meal Prep Success:** Assemble your bowls without avocado or lime juice for meal prep. Store everything separately in containers in the fridge, and dress it up fresh when you’re ready to eat!

Frequently Asked Questions

**1. Can I use regular potatoes instead of sweet potatoes?**
Absolutely! While the sweet potatoes add a natural sweetness and rich flavor, you can use regular potatoes or even butternut squash as a substitute. Just adjust the cooking time accordingly for the different starchy vegetables.

**2. How can I make this bowl vegan?**
This recipe is already vegan-friendly since the ingredients don’t include any animal products. Just make sure your toppings and any additional sauces are also plant-based.

**3. Can I make this bowl in advance?**
Yes! It’s perfect for meal prep. You can roast sweet potatoes and cook any other ingredients ahead of time. Just store them separately and assemble when ready to eat!

**4. What if I can’t find fresh cilantro?**
If cilantro is not your favorite or not available, fresh parsley is an excellent alternative to garnish your bowl. You can also skip it entirely or sprinkle some green onion on top for added flavor.

**5. How can I add more flavor to the black beans?**
To enhance the flavor, sauté them in a pan with a little bit of olive oil and seasonings such as cumin, chili powder, or garlic powder to really make them pop before adding them to your taco bowl.
